Timberland VP of Brand Strategy Salary

The average Timberland VP of Brand Strategy earns an estimated $152,335 annually. Timberland's VP of Brand Strategy compensation is $38,050 less than the US average for a VP of Brand Strategy.

The Marketing Department at Timberland earns $5,192 more on average than the Business Development Department.
